## Locker access flow — Brightfold Laundry

Release gate: do not ship if the locker handshake service fails canary. Flow: user requests access, Brightfold issues a one-time unlock token, locker firmware validates offline, sync happens on next heartbeat. Token TTL is 90 seconds; firmware older than v4.2 rejects rotated signing keys. Verify firmware fleet version before enabling key rotation. Rollback restores prior signing key within five minutes. Full gate checklist is on the internal page here.

dashboard of fahog-hadug = https://jira.lumicsys.internal/pages/display/spaces/becb24f10f40

Meeting notes — Quickfill plugin sync. Autocomplete index on the Varnholt cluster is taking 40+ minutes to rebuild; plugin authors see stale suggestions for up to an hour after publishing. Root cause: tokenizer re-scans every plugin manifest on each rebuild. Short-term fix: incremental indexing behind the `fastpath` flag, shipping next sprint. Plugin authors should not rely on immediate index visibility until then. Escalations during the transition go to the engineer responsible, whose name appears below.

approver of kaweg-tagug = Druwyn Casath

## Deployment

Remindly runs the Glenfarrow Clinic appointment reminder job nightly on the Bastion cluster. One cron worker, one queue. Deploy via the standard pipeline; no manual steps. If reminders stall, check queue depth first, then retry the job — it is idempotent. Do not edit schedules in production directly. The job reads the following configuration values at startup.

settings of tagug-fajof:
[zorwyn]
host = zorwyn.nelvrosys.corp
user = zorwyn_svc
database = zorwyn_prod

Handing off the FX drift fix in Corvette-Ledger. Root cause: double rounding — QuoteSvc rounds to 4dp, then InvoiceGen rounds again to 2dp. Fix keeps full precision until final display. Review focus: the bankers-rounding helper in money_util and the regression cases for JPY-style zero-decimal currencies. Tests green on staging. Background, edge cases, and the rounding policy we agreed on are documented here:

wiki page, kahog-hahig: https://vault.zemvargrid.internal/display/deploy/repo/settings/merge_requests/job/settings/6f3b933774dbc5320a4daa18